A boiler-related accident reportedly killed one worker and injured several others at Sai Life Sciences in Hyderabad’s Genome Valley, according to a report published on August 30, 2026. The deceased worker was from Maharashtra. The number of injured workers, their condition and the hospital treating them were not disclosed.
Mohan Rao, identified in the report as the Director of Factories, said officials inspected the premises and issued the company a notice seeking details on the cause of the accident and the safety protocols in place. “We have inspected the premises. A notice has been issued to the company seeking details on the cause of the accident and safety protocols in place,” Rao was quoted as saying.
Genome Valley police reportedly said no case had been registered as of publication. The accident’s precise mechanism, the contents of the notice and Sai Life Sciences’ response have not been independently confirmed. In an industrial corridor, “inquiry” is not the same thing as an answer.
